Thursday 5th May. Under the Bridge. The Long Ryders. It’s the three amigos again for what is hoped to be a more sedate night than what Stamford Bridge saw on Monday and we certainly took the average age of the audience down by a few years.
It’s the reunion tour for a band whose heyday was the eighties. Lead vocals are shared amongst the three front members of the band with Sid Griffin taking the lions share. Despite its location Under the Bridge is a fine venue with good sightlines, sound and lights.
The Long Ryders have a fine repertoire of songs and they certainly wear their influence on their sleeves from The Beatles, Quo and the Byrds. It’s a whistle stop rocking good set all building up to the classic Looking for Lewis and Clark which has the whole crowd bursting into song.
A great night with a great band and look forward to seeing them in another twenty years on the wheelchair ramp as Griffin puts it.
